1. An electrical machine (1), comprising
an interconnection assembly (3) that creates contact for a stator (9) of the electrical machine (1),
a busbar (5a) that creates contact for the interconnection assembly (3),
a measurement printed circuit board (4) that is arranged perpendicularly to an axis of rotation of the electrical machine (1), on a side of the interconnection assembly (3) that is averted from the stator (9), wherein a field sensor (8a) is arranged on the measurement printed circuit board (4), and
a flux concentrator (7a) that engages around the busbar (5a) and the field sensor (8a),
wherein the flux concentrator (7a) comprises a U-shaped metal plate, wherein the measurement printed circuit board (4) lies in a plane, and wherein a section taken through the flux concentrator (7a) in the plane of the measurement printed circuit board is a U shape, such that the flux concentrator (7a) engages around the busbar (5a) and the field sensor (8a).
